Senior Corporate Accountant Jobs in Ohio
Senior Corporate Accountant jobs in Ohio are concentrated in the manufacturing, healthcare, financial services, and insurance sectors, with demand running from experienced staff accountants stepping up through senior and manager-level roles. Columbus, Cleveland, and Cincinnati are the largest hiring hubs, anchored by employers such as Nationwide, Procter and Gamble, and Progressive Corporation. The most sought-after specializations in Ohio include financial reporting under GAAP, cost accounting tied to manufacturing operations, and internal controls work driven by the state's strong presence in regulated industries. What Ohio Employers Look For
The qualifications that appear most often in senior corporate accountant jobs across Ohio.
- CPA license active or eligible in Ohio through the Accountancy Board of Ohio
- Bachelor's degree in accounting, finance, or a closely related field required
- Five or more years of progressive corporate accounting or public accounting experience
- Proficiency in ERP systems such as SAP, Oracle, or Microsoft Dynamics
- Demonstrated experience with month-end close, financial reporting, and variance analysis
- Strong knowledge of U.S. GAAP with experience preparing or reviewing financial statements
Senior Corporate Accountant Jobs in Ohio: Frequently Asked Questions
How do you become a senior corporate accountant in Ohio?
Most senior corporate accountant roles in Ohio require a bachelor's degree in accounting or finance and a CPA license issued or recognized by the Accountancy Board of Ohio, which administers the Uniform CPA Examination and sets experience requirements. Candidates typically spend several years in staff or senior accountant roles, often in public accounting or industry, before moving into senior corporate positions. Experience with financial reporting, internal controls, and ERP systems carries the most weight with Ohio employers.
How much do senior corporate accountants make in Ohio?
Senior corporate accountants in Ohio earn a median of about $79,320 a year, based on May 2025 Bureau of Labor Statistics wage data, ranging from around $52,140 for the lowest 10% to over $131,400 for the top 10%. Pay rises with experience, specialty, and employer.

Are there remote senior corporate accountant jobs in Ohio?
Yes, and more than most fields, since senior corporate accountant work is largely analytical and desk-based rather than requiring a physical presence. About 50% of senior corporate accountant openings tied to Ohio are remote or hybrid as of September 2026, reflecting how broadly the role has adapted to distributed work arrangements. Financial reporting, general ledger management, and budgeting functions tend to be the most remote-friendly portions of the role.
How can I get hired as a senior corporate accountant in Ohio with little or no experience?
The most realistic entry path is starting in a staff accountant or accounting analyst role and building toward the senior level over time. Large Ohio employers such as Nationwide, Huntington Bancshares, and the major health systems including Cleveland Clinic and OhioHealth regularly hire new graduates into rotational finance programs or entry-level accounting roles that develop the skills needed to advance. Earning or actively pursuing the CPA license through the Accountancy Board of Ohio and gaining hands-on ERP experience are the credentials that most consistently accelerate movement into senior positions.
